79110768708036 is an even composite number. It is composed of seven dist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of five hundred seventy-six divisors.

Prime factorization of 79110768708036:

22 × 33 × 132 × 19 × 103 × 157 × 14107

(2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 13 × 13 × 19 × 103 × 157 × 14107)
